Tyler Hansbrough Nose Broken E-mail
Written by Giancarlo Carmichael   

Tyler Hansbrough broke his nose during the final seconds of No. 8 North Carolina's victory over 14th-ranked Duke on Sunday.  The broken nose was the result of a collision at the end in which Gerald Henderson's arm smashed into Tyler Hansbrough's face. 


Henderson says the impact was not intentional that he was simply on his way down after Hansbrough's pump fake sent him into the air. But read on in that story to see Duke coach Mike Krzyzewski say both teams should've had walk-ons in the game at that point.

 
Tyler Hansbrough had 26 points and 17 rebounds Sunday before suffering an ugly injury in the closing seconds of No. 8 North Carolina's 86-72 victory over No. 14 Duke at Chapel Hill, N.C., which clinched the top seeding in the Atlantic Coast Conference tournament.
